Sri Lanka captain Dimuth Karunaratne understands that the road to World Cup semifinals look quite difficult. But he is still hopeful of winning its two remaining games and make it to the last-four.

Ahead of the fixture against the West Indies, Karunaratne spoke to reporters on the road ahead and what went wrong for the team in the tournament.

On what has gone wrong so far…

We are not a side who should be in this position. We have the talent and skill to compete with anyone. We have only performed in certain games. It’s our bowlers who mainly performed well. Our batting hasn’t fired altogether yet. Sometimes the top order gets runs, but other times, the middle order takes the game forward. We haven’t put it together yet.

On not getting big totals...

We know that we weren’t able to make a score in excess of 250. That’s the biggest factor in our performance. If two or three batsmen get set, then we can definitely get to 250. It gets a lot tougher when you’re losing wickets. It’s very difficult when you only make 200-220 and then, tell the bowlers to take wickets. We need to take responsibility as a batting unit and make a big score.

On changes after the World Cup…

We haven’t talked about what happens after the World Cup. We need to finish well here. We still have a chance to get to the semifinals. That depends on what the other teams do, but we need to control our games. We had a chance to win the game against South Africa and win the rest and get easily into the semis. But now we have to wait for other results.

On Kasun Rajitha’s chances of making it to the playing XI...

There’s a chance he could play. Suranga Lakmal bowled well, but he was unable to get a wicket. That does happen sometimes. No matter how well bowlers bowl, sometimes they don’t get wickets. But we need to see what we can get out of the skills Rajitha has.
